WebJan 14, 2024 · In northern, central London sits Pentonville. An open countryside adjacent to the New Road, it was part of the ancient parish of Clerkenwell. Nestled in the bucolic surroundings on Penton Street was a “celebrated Cockney place of amusement”, the White Conduit House. WebJun 9, 2024 · Cockney is a dialect of British English. Although it originated in London, it’s generally associated with the working class in one part of the city. WebAug 3, 2024 · As previously mentioned, a Cockney is considered to be a person who was born within the Bow Bells and lives in East London. Most people aged under seventy years in Debden do not fulfil either of these characteristics and therefore, may not identify themselves or their accent as ‘Cockney’.
